WEEKLY FIXED INCOME REPORT | 19 Jan 2026

Money Market Statistics

Liquidity conditions remained largely stable in the week, with the Kenya Shilling Overnight Interbank Average (KESONIA) rising by 0.74bps w/w to an average of 8.99%. Interbank lending advanced during the week, with average traded volumes trending higher by 103.4% w/w to KES 15.25bn, from KES 7.49bn in the prior week. The uptick was mirrored by a higher transaction count (+130.0% w/w to 23). Find a summary below:

The weighted average interbank rate (KESONIA) continues to track the Central Bank Rate (CBR) closely, underscoring the stability and effectiveness of the monetary policy framework:
